The Peter Wentz Farmstead's Colonial Camp is an immersive summer program that transports children back to the 18th century. Located in Lansdale, Pennsylvania, the camp offers a hands-on historical experience where participants learn about colonial life through traditional crafts, chores, and games. Guided by knowledgeable staff, campers gain a deeper understanding of history in a fun and engaging environment. It is a perfect way for young learners to connect with the past and develop new skills.
